When I glanced out the window before heading to work this morning, the last thing I expected to see at that moment (or ever for that matter) was a massive bald eagle, up close, standing on the ice in the middle of our partially frozen Green River, feeding on a small fish or rodent. It was a spectacular sight and took my breath away. So I didnt trust that I had enough time to grab the camera to take a photo AND wake Brian up so that he could catch this rare sighting too, so I opted to wake Brian up first. Im sure I sounded like a little kid running into the bedroom shouting Daddy, Daddy get up...get up....theres a dinosaur in the backyard!!! but fortunately I sounded credible enough and he jumped out of bed to to take a look. I made the right choice because it flew off less than a minute later and he would have otherwise missed this incredibly rare wildlife moment (the overwhelming majority of people in our part of Central Ontario will never see one of these in their lifetime). Sometimes we get too caught up with taking photos and in the process, we lose out on really taking in whats unfolding in front of our eyes and we miss the moment. (Okay, now for the truth: I know darn well that had Brian not seen this with his own eyes and had I not reached the camera in time, anytime I tell someone I once saw a huge bald eagle on our river, let alone in winter, standing on the ice in front of our cottage, Brian would be right on the heels of my story with Dear, why do you keep telling that story? Like Ive told you, there are no bald eagles in this area...what you saw had to be either a wild turkey or a turkey vulture. Hands down, Ill take not having to listen to THAT for years to come over a photo of what I saw today...lol
